Until Academy, I had never been a fan of the Holy school. But after recently getting my hands on the Academy priestess expansion, I thought I'd give the Priest a try. I've only played one game with this book so far (against a Wizard swarm with Gate to Voltari, Blue Gremlins and two Gorgon Archers) and I was very surprised at how well it performed.

The book mainly focusses on a White Cloak Knight as Holy Avenger together with a swarm of Disciples of Radiance. The Priest can support the HA with several buffs (Giant Size, Paladins Valor, Gator Toughness) or keep the Radiance trap intact with Healing Charms, or deal out cheap Burn tokens with Dazzle or the Resplendent Bow.

The reason for the decoy is three fold.

First its a cheap way to fish out a nullify, bury an important enchantment,  or fake out your opponent.  You know, the normal reasons,

Secondly decoy is one of two spells in the game that have a specific enough target line to fish out a potential arcane ward without spending to many sp. I dint know about you but a force crush with an arcane ward on it is bad news if you have to waste 2 dispels to get rid of it because you weren't packing something that targets non mage objects.

Thirdly and this one is minor, but while running priest myself ive gotten very mana starved very quickly. A floating face down decoy is a great way to secretly stash 2 mana for a rainy day.

But that's just my 2 cents, if you aren't running an arcane ward yourself you might want 2 decoys. Or an extra dispel.
